Solwata Surf Camp the Camp The Solwata Surf Camp is located in the spectacular Lau Lagoon amidst unique and ancient man made islands and stilted villages, fringed by a massive reef system on one side and spectacular mountains on the other. You will be staying amongst a living cultural and environmental treasure. Its also an incredible surfing playground with more than a dozen world class reef set ups. The Surf Camp itself is a traditional style building on stilts above aqua blue water. There are spectacular views of the nearby breaks, lagoon and village life and rain forest clad mountains. Within the camp the focus is on simple tropical comfort with chill out lounges and hammocks, quality bedding and linen, a bar with cold drinks. The Solwata camp caters for an exclusive six guests only. There is an on site Australian surf and cultural guide, and an experienced cook fusing local ingredients to western tastes and doing the best traditional cooking possible, a local support crew from the village helps to look after your needs and ensure you feel like part of the tribe. You have exclusive and unlimited use of our fast and covered surf boat for surfing and exploring this unique area. |

From the base of the Solwata Camp we have the option of venturing to two other village based stays for a few days. Each with a range of waves on offer catering to different winds, swells and levels of surfing. We make sure you get the best waves on offer in the Solomons for that period. Facilities: Simple, tropical design features: - Quality bedding and linen (with mosquito nets) - Lagoon setting is mosquito (and malaria) free - Spacious bed rooms shared by 1-3 people - Shared eco toilet facilities - Outdoor showering from mountain spring water - Safe spring and rain water for drinking - Spectacular chill out areas with hammocks, lounges - Mobile phone coverage available (sometimes!) - Solar power on site - for lights, laptops, cameras etc We work in partnership with local families and communities who will be your genuinely welcoming hosts, accompanied by your Surf Solomons Australian guide. |
